Quondolo Point (POINT), NSW Details
History
Known by this name by National Parks staff and visitors for over 20 years. The name `Quondolo` appears next to this feature on the 1929 map of the County of Auckland.
Description
A small sandy point with some rocks. It is about 3.0 km S by W of Haycock Point within Ben Boyd National Park and 3.9 km SE of Peach Tree Point.
Origin
Believed to be Aboriginal. (NP&WS facsimile dated 16 December 1996)
